To truly value the significance of a Level 2 electrician, one must initially understand the scope of their duties. Unlike basic electricians who primarily work within a residential or commercial property's internal wiring, Level 2 specialists are authorised to link and detach facilities from the electrical energy network. This includes whatever from the point of attachment on a structure to the real service mains connecting to the street pole or underground pit. They are the ones who install, repair, and keep the overhead and underground service lines, the crucial conduits that provide Level 2 Electricians in Sydney power straight to a customer's meter box.

Beyond brand-new setups, a considerable portion of their work includes repair work and upgrades. Imagine an intense storm lashing through a backwoods, bringing down power lines and leaving communities in the dark. It is often the Level 2 electrician who is among the very first responders, bravely venturing into dangerous conditions to bring back power. They possess the knowledge to diagnose faults on the network side of the meter, repair harmed service lines, and re-establish connections. This essential work often takes place in tough environments, requiring not just technical ability however also resilience and a dedication to public security.
Moreover, these experts play an essential role in network maintenance and upgrades. As neighborhoods grow and electricity needs increase, the existing infrastructure often requires enhancements. Level 2 electricians contribute in updating service mains to accommodate greater loads, transferring connections for renovations or demolitions, and guaranteeing the ongoing integrity of the circulation network. Their work directly contributes to the dependability and effectiveness of the entire electrical supply system. They are trained to manage various types of service mains, including single-phase and three-phase connections, accommodating both domestic and commercial needs.
The journey to ending up being a Level 2 electrician is strenuous, showing the high stakes involved in their work. It typically begins with a fundamental electrical trade certification, followed by extensive on-the-job experience. Ambitious Level 2 specialists then go through specialised training and assessment, covering locations such as safe work practices at heights, pole top rescue, underground cabling techniques, and a deep understanding of network guidelines and policies. This detailed training ensures they are not only technically competent but likewise have a steady dedication to security, given the inherent threats of dealing with live electrical networks.
The regulatory framework governing Level 2 electricians is strict, with specific accreditations and authorisations needed by each state's electrical safety regulator and the individual electrical energy suppliers. These authorisations often dictate the particular types of work a Level 2 electrician is allowed to carry out, making sure a clear delineation of duties and a high requirement of proficiency. Regular audits and ongoing expert advancement are likewise typical, ensuring that these professionals stay up-to-date with developing technologies and security protocols.
